IMPORTANT-Please read first
Congratulations on your purchase of the most advanced
and affordable technology available for protecting your pool.
! WARNING!
This product does not replace the need for adult supervision of
all persons in the pool area. It is not a life saving device. It is
an aid to a multi-level program of pool safety including adult
supervision, knowledge of CPR and swimming instruction for all
persons using the pool. It is intended for use on residential
pools only and the manufacturer assumes no responsibility for
injuries or consequential property damage while this product
is in use on a swmming pool. Proper installation and
maintenance are the sole responsibility of the pool owner.

Sensor Calibration
While the life expentancy of this alarm system is in excess of five
years, the effects of a swimming pool environment may shorten
this period. It is recommended that the alarm be recalibrated or
refurbished by the manufacturer every 5 years after installation.

Battery Installation
Thepoolsidealarmtransmitterisdesignedtobepoweredbyastandard
9V alkaline battery and a standard 1.5V AA battery (both not
included).
After installing batteries, press the ?button located at the front on the
control unit.The alarm will sound either one beep, or 5 consecutive
beeps.This will depend whether the unit is turned ON or OFF.
Low Battery Indicator
The unit has a built-in microprocessor which automatically monitors
the 9V battery level.When this battery is running low, it will sound a
chirping tone approximately once every 60 seconds.Simply replace
the 9V battery with a new one when this occurs.
The AA battery is used to power the temperature monitoring device.
When this battery is running low, the LCD display will flash.Simply
replace the AA battery with a new one when this occurs.

Turn the unit ON
Press the green ON button and the unit will sound one short beep to
indicateit is on. The alarmsirenwillsound when the sensor picksup
anywater wave motion. Therefore youshouldwaita few minutes for
thewater wave to settle down beforeturningontheunit.
Ifthealarmgoesoffimmediatelyafteryou
hit this green ON button, recheck the
mounting of the alarm unit. If the unit is
not securely mounted, pushing the
control head will cause the alarm to
soundoff.Ifthealarmcontinuestosound
offwheneveritis turnedon,pleaseread
the Sensitivity Adjust section.
Turn the unit OFF
Press and hold both the green ON and
the yellow RESET button
simultaneously for 3 seconds, until
youhear5consecutivebeeps.Theunit
is now turned OFF. 3 seconds
Reset the unit
Press the yellow RESET button to turn OFF the
siren. This will reset the unit to the ON state
automatically.

Sensitivity Adjust
1. Sensitivity adjust switch
The most effective way to adjust the
sensitivity is to move the sensor
adjust piece located at the bottom of
the sensor tube.
Loosenthetwoscrewsonthebottomof
thesensor.
Move the plastic piece with the pointer
pointed to “H” if you want higher
sensitivity or to “L” if you want lower
sensitivity.Theunitis presetatfactory
to“H”
Ifyouhavetoplacetheunitnearthereturnwaterflow,snapthecaponto
the sensor cage facing the direction of water flow. See Pool Side
alarmMounting.
NOTE:Thecap will reduce sensitivity.Testthe unitasdecribed in Alarm
Unit FunctionTest before use.
2. Depth of immersion
Thepatenteddesignsensorcanpickupunderwater
wave motion caused by an object falling into
water.Thesensitivityofthissensorisdependent
onthe depth of immersion.The unit willbemore
sensitiveifitisplacedclosertothe watersurface.

Alarm unit function test
Fill a 5 Gal pail 1/3 full with water and drop the pail from a height of a
few inches from the surface of water. The wave created should
activate the alarm. If this test is unsucessful, adjust the sensitivity
(refer to Sensitivity Adjust section).
Between each weight drop test, you should turn the unit OFF.
Then wait until the water settles.
Repeat the same
process at all
locations of your
pool.Ifthealarmfails
to sound, move the
alarmunittoanother
position and try
again. If you find a
dead zone in your
pool, this may be an
indication that your
poolneedsasecond
alarmunit.
Do not use the unit until the test results are satisfactory.
IMPORANTNOTES:
If the underwater wave motion is unsettled, the alarm siren will
sound when you release the button. In this case, turn OFF the
unit until the water settles down, and then turn the unit ON
again.
Pools larger than 18 feet by 36 feet, L-shaped, or some other free
form pools, may require more than one pool side alarm
transmitter for effective monitoring.
The pool side alarm unit should be able to detect an object that
weighs over 15 lbs.

Built inThermometer
The pool side alarm unit has two built in thermostats, that can measure
both the ambient air and pool water temperature.
select the temperature display in F or C by the switch located inside the
battery hatch on the back of the head unit.
The LCD can
display either
ambient air or
pool water
temperature by
the slide switch
located next to
theLCDdisplay.
Slideit up to displaytheambientair temperature,
or down to display the water temperature.
To turn OFF the display, use a pen tip to press down
the RESET button for 3 seconds. This RESET
button is located inside the battery hatch.
To turn ON the display,
briefly hit the RESET
button.
If the temperature
display flashes, it
indicates the AA
battery is running
low.Replace it with a
new one. Hit the
RESET button brifly
if the LCD display
does not work
properly.
